Analysis

Iraq recorded 0.0008 for share food exports in 2016. That is the lowest value across all 22 years on record.

That represents a change of down 88.5% on the previous year and down 99.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, share food exports in Iraq peaked at 51.9 in 1973 and was at its lowest, 0.0008, in 2016.

Iraq ranks 196th of 196 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
